Two boys aged 15 and 12 were arrested on Saturday (June 25) following an alleged armed robbery of a bus driver.

It will be alleged a group of boys got on the bus in Earlville and as the bus followed its route and stopped at Barnard Drive, Mount Sheridan the group got off the bus.

Two boys allegedly attempted to grab money from the driver, the driver however has closed the money draw and stopped them.

One boy allegedly threatened the driver with a knife before the pair fled.

Police located and arrested the boys a short time later.

A 12-year-old Mooroobool boy was charged with one count of attempted armed robbery. He was bailed with strict conditions to appear in the Cairns Childrens Court.

A 15-year-old Gordonvale boy was charged with one count of attempted armed robbery. Officers opposed the boys bail and he will appear in the Cairns Childrens Court.
